Abstract

Exosome is a kind of biological membrane structure at nanometer level. It is secreted by various cells in the body and widely distributed in most body fluids, such as saliva, blood, and milk. Biological active substances, including mRNAs, microRNAs, cytokines, and transcription factor, have been identified in the exosomes. MiRNAs are short and non-coding RNAs that modulate gene expression at the posttranscriptional level. MiRNAs extensively involves in henogenesis, cell proliferation and apoptosis. With various biological functions, exosome-derived miRNAs can not only be served as biomarkers to diagnose tumor, neurological diseases and mental disorders, but also possess potential as therapeutic targets.

摘要

外泌体是一种纳米级的生物膜结构。它由体内各种细胞分泌,广泛分布于大多数体液中,如唾液、血液和乳汁。在外泌体中已鉴定出包括mRNA、微小RNA、细胞因子和转录因子在内的生物活性物质。微小RNA是短的非编码RNA,可在转录后水平调节基因表达。微小RNA广泛参与胚胎发育、细胞增殖和凋亡。具有多种生物学功能的外泌体衍生微小RNA不仅可作为诊断肿瘤、神经疾病和精神障碍的生物标志物,还具有作为治疗靶点的潜力。
